5 CSR 25-500.122 Medical Examination Reports
Violation
 Provider Comments
Violation
Medical examination report was not on file for Brandall Brake as evidenced by a medical examination was not on file within 30 days of an individual beginning to work with children.
Licensing Rule Reference
5 CSR 25-500.122 Medical Examination Reports (1) (A) states: All persons working in a child care facility in any capacity during child care hours, including volunteers counted in staff/child ratios, shall be in good physical and emotional health with no physical or mental conditions which would interfere with child care responsibilities. These persons shall have a medical examination report, signed by a licensed physician or registered nurse who is under the supervision of a licensed physician, on file at the facility at the time of initial licensure or within thirty (30) days following employment.
Correction Required
Medical reports shall be on file as required.

5 CSR 25-600.020 General Requirements
Violation
 Provider Comments
Violation
Criminal background check results were not on file for Megan Rothman.
Licensing Rule Reference
5 CSR 25-600.020 General Requirements (1) states: Prior to the employment or presence of a child care staff member in a licensed, regulated, or registered child care facility not exempted by section 210.1080.13, RSMo, the child care provider shall request the results of a criminal background check for such child care staff member from the department.
Correction Required
Required results of criminal background checks shall be on file.
